The merfolk avatars are available in a male and a female versions and look very much like the fish they are based on. The aqua ones are based on koi and the purple ones on sailfish. They come with an ao, different to mermaid avatars those avatars swim like a shark swims and not like a dolphin. The sets include a shape, the skin, and all the prim and system layer parts. It is possible to use an other shape as all the primparts but the fish pet are mod. The sailfish avatars come with prim parts which look like an armour. The koi ones come with great jewlery and as the sailfish the set it includes a weapon which is called Naginata, the sailfish have a harpoon. All sets include a wearable petfish which is animated.
